Joe Biden is building a new section of the wall between Mexico and the United States

The American wall on the border with Mexico is to be expanded.
Joe Biden’s administration left that message on Thursday – despite the president promising not to spend any money on the border barriers.
– I can’t stop it, he says.
“I was right,” writes ex-president Donald Trump about the news.

Joe Biden’s administration announced on Thursday that a new section of the wall on the border with Mexico will be built. The new section is to be built in the Rio Grande Valley sector of the US-Mexico border, reports AFP, citing a statement by Alejandro Mayorkas, Minister of Homeland Security.

“There is an urgent and immediate need to build physical barriers and roads near the US border to prevent illegal entry,” he says in a comment.

Recently, over 245,000 people have illegally crossed the border, according to the news agency.

Biden reverses the promise

When Joe Biden won the presidential election, he promised that no tax money would go to building a wall against Mexico.

– Building a massive wall that stretches across the entire southern border is not serious politics, he said at the time.

The new section of the wall will be financed with the help of money that was added by congressional decision back in 2019, when Donald Trump was president of the country. During Thursday, Joe Biden said that he has not been able to stop the funding even though he wanted to redirect the money to other purposes.

This is because the money has been earmarked specifically for physical border barriers – which by law means that the money must be used.

– I can’t stop it, Biden reportedly says CNN.

The president was also asked if he thinks the border wall is working.

– No, he answered.

Former President Donald Trump, who had the wall against Mexico high on his political agenda, has reacted to today’s announcement. He writes, among other things, that he “was right” when he made the decision to build the wall.

“Will Joe Biden apologize to me and the United States for taking so long to get started, and allow our country to be flooded with 15 million illegal immigrants,” he writes on his own social media platform Truth Social.
